Green Cruises (greencruises.gr) is a Crete-based sailing excursion company offering premium, customizable catamaran trips along Crete's coastline, including voyages to Dia Island. The company operates brand-new luxury vessels, including Lagoon 46 catamarans, and emphasizes personalized service, comfort, and authentic Cretan charm. It targets travelers seeking high-end sailing experiences and positions itself as a luxury sailing specialist in the Cretan market.
